Latest Patents

One of Laue's latest inventions is related to covulcanizable anti-aging agents. This invention involves the reaction of p-phenylenediamines, which may be substituted, and/or sterically hindered phenols with bifunctional alkyl, aryl, and/or aralkyl compounds. The subsequent reaction of the products with sulfur and/or sulfur donor compounds results in anti-aging agents that maintain their efficacy over extended periods. Notably, these agents are characterized by their resistance to extraction from vulcanized products by water, oil, petrol, or hydraulic fluids.
